Output fd8e13cc746038a01a3585061701369e6d3654f19e8de5a7c1de7247c7f2feba:0

value
18248668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b336d6385322c73ffbad4e05b6e7a6e3bb4c3f94 OP_EQUAL
address
3J2ca1U1nVudef21Pnt5Kau7bfHQ4KEFGs
transaction
fd8e13cc746038a01a3585061701369e6d3654f19e8de5a7c1de7247c7f2feba
spent
true